🧠Detailed Explanation (For Older Kids)
Fireflies glow at night because they use a special chemical in their bodies to make light. This glow helps them attract other fireflies for mating or to show that they belong to their group. It's like their own little flashlight in the dark! This cool light shows different patterns, making it fun to watch them dance in the night sky.
